SYLHET, Bangladesh (AP) — Bangladesh captain Najmul Hossain Shanto won the toss and sent Sri Lanka in to bat in the test series opener on Friday.

Bangladesh, which will be without experienced batter Mushfiqur Rahim because of a fractured thumb, handed a debut to up-and-coming pace bowler Nahid Rana. The 21-year-old Rana has bowled at speeds close to 150 kph (93 mph) in a recent limited-overs tournament.

Sri Lanka recalled fast bowler Lahiru Kumara for his first test since a series last year against New Zealand.

The three-format tour has been evenly split, with Sri Lanka winning the Twenty20 series 2-1 and Bangladesh securing the ODI series by same margin.

Lineups:

Bangladesh: Mahmudul Hasan, Zakir Hasan, Najmul Hossain Shanto (captain), Mominul Haque, Liton Das, Shahadat Hossain, Mehidy Hasan, Nahid Rana, Taijul Islam, Shoriful Islam, Khaled Ahmed.

Sri Lanka: Dimuth Karunaratne, Nishan Madushka, Kusal Mendis, Angelo Mathews, Dinesh Chandimal, Dhananjaya de Silva (captain), Kamindu Mendis, Prabath Jayasuriya, Vishwa Fernando, Kasun Rajitha, Lahiru Kumara.
